Many things affect the functions of a cell. A cell needs nutrients to operate properly, and many cellular processes only occur at the correct temperature. However, the body controls the activity of its cells mainly by the use of chemicals called hormones.

What happens when a cell loses its shape?

When a cell loses its shape, it may lose its ability to function properly. The shape of a cell is important for its function, as it affects processes such as cellular movement, division, and communication with other cells. A loss of cell shape can also indicate damage or dysfunction within the cell.


How does dehydration affect cell function?

Dehydration leads to a decrease in cell volume and affects the functions within cells, such as nutrient uptake, waste removal, and signal transduction. It can disrupt the balance of electrolytes inside and outside the cell, impacting enzyme activity and overall cell function. Severe dehydration can eventually lead to cell damage or even cell death.

How does heat affect cells or organisms?

Heat can denature proteins in cells, disrupting their structure and function. High heat can also cause cell membranes to break down, leading to cell death. In organisms, heat stress can disrupt metabolic processes, leading to decreased function or death.
